Gallery: The streamers, game makers, and costumed players of PAX East 2018

Posted on April 8, 2018 by Xordac Prime

BOSTON, MA—The one overwhelming impression I’ll take away from this year’s PAX East is that gaming culture is now undeniably driven by “content creators,” professional gamers, and amateur players sharing their work and their play with the world.

This is far from a new trend, both in gaming in general and at conventions like PAX East, which attracted tens of thousands of gamers to the Boston Convention and Exhibition Center this weekend. Streaming and eSports stars have been a growing presence in the expo hall and in the panel rooms for a few years now, after all.
